Arsenal boss adamant that Alexis stays this season

Arsenal manager Arsene Wenger has made his intentions clear that he believes Alexis Sanchez will be staying with the club into the new season.

The Chilean international has been one of the most talked about transfer sagas of 2017, with his contract running into it’s final 12 months of late, and after a number of links to Chelsea, Bayern Munich, Manchester City and now Paris Saint-Germain, Wenger has moved to rule out his exit.

“My mind has been made up for a while now. I think I’ve made it clear a few times that this is my stance (he will stay at Arsenal),” said Wenger.

“Alexis has got one year to go on his contract and we have no need to make money. He will be part of the team next season. We want to keep our best players. Has he asked to leave? No.”

When asked if he suspected his players had been tapped up recently, he smiled and said: “What do you think?

“If you have top players you cannot stop it from happening. It’s frustrating but you’ve got to fight against it.

“Honestly, it is a problem but how can you check when an agent meets a director from another club or which player speaks to who?

“We are respectful with the clubs. We ask them what they want to do and if they don’t want to sell then we don’t insist. For some, that is where the difference is.”
